Output e5d65a2655214ed0890787827242645e81d9c136c3ee7641651dd4300da4e018:2

value
19072116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 084862e0a4f5de721d8caec34a7a840e1733893b OP_EQUAL
address
32Sp3Zaf9TNUHWBzjfusNhcS2yYhFaCE2n
transaction
e5d65a2655214ed0890787827242645e81d9c136c3ee7641651dd4300da4e018
spent
true